Charles A. Dickinson, 90, of North Windham, husband of Viola (LaVallee) Dickinson, died Wednesday, November 12, 2008 in Windham. He was born May 20, 1918 in Roxbury, CT, the son of Albert and Nora (Lynch) Dickinson and had lived in New Britain for many years before moving to North Windham 9 years ago. Charles was a member of St. Margaret Church in Scotland. He loved the Boston Red Sox, enjoyed smoking cigars, watching UConn Basketball and hunting. In addition to his wife of 63 years he is survived by three children, Daniel Dickinson and his wife Terry of Southington, Alex Dickinson and his wife Sue of Windham, Marie Dickinson and her partner Judy Beaulieu of South Windham, two brothers, Robert Dickinson of MA, Daniel Dickinson of Bethel, two sisters, Phebe Brulotte of East Haven, Kathleen Weldon of Ansonia, five grandchildren, Eric Dickinson and his wife Kate, Thomas Dickinson and his wife Julie, Andrew Dickinson and his wife Wanda, Peter Dickinson and his wife Nora and Mark Dickinson, five great grandchildren, Lisa, Olivia, Mateo, Isabella and Kailee Dickinson, many nieces and nephews. He was predeceased by a daughter, Linda Dickinson, 2 grandchildren, Craig and Quincey Dickinson, several brothers and sisters.
